Slime Mould – Blob (Badhamia utricularis)

Badhamia utricularis is a pale, slow-spreading species of slime mould that produces a fine, smooth network across surfaces. It serves as an excellent primary food source for high-end springtail species, while also being suitable for other springtails and microfauna cultures.

This species tends to form more compact growth patterns compared to Physarum polycephalum, making it easier to manage in smaller culture setups. It thrives under humid, low-light conditions and provides a nutrient-rich, natural feeding surface for springtails.

Key Points:

High-quality food source for high-end springtail species

Slower, denser growth than Physarum, ideal for contained cultures

Suitable for most springtails and other detritivores

Grows well under warm, humid conditions with mild carbohydrates

Usage Instructions:
Place a small section of Badhamia onto prepared agar or a damp substrate and feed with oats or similar mild carbohydrate sources. Keep the culture in a dark, humid environment and lightly mist when needed to maintain moisture.
